Jones/Woods signatures—Friedberg #1850-G.
These Brown Seal issues were an emergency measure used during the Great Depression as a means of getting more currency into circulation that was backed by government bonds.
Although over 1.5 million of these were printed for the Federal Reserve Bank of Cleveland, this is a much more elusive issue than their contemporary Green Seal (FRN) counterparts.
This series 1929 $5.00 FRBN was printed for the Federal Reserve Bank of Chicago. Affordable note for a type set or the beginning collector.

- Graded Very Fine.
- Face: Features a portrait of Abraham Lincoln.
- Back: Displays an engraving of the Lincoln Memorial.
